👩‍🍳 How to Make This Chicken Kebab Recipe

  1. Preheat the oven to 425F.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. Marinate the chicken: Make the marinade in a medium bowl by whisking together salt, pepper, pressed garlic, dried oregano, lemon juice and olive oil. Add the chicken cubes and let sit in the bowl while you prep the other ingredients.
  3. Once prepped, add the chopped red and orange peppers and halved potatoes to the parchment-lined baking sheet. Season with 2 tbsp olive oil, 1 tsp salt and 1/2 tsp pepper. Toss to coat everything evenly.
  4. Next, thread the chicken onto the skewers, you’ll have 4-6 skewers. Nestle the chicken skewers in the middle of the pan and move the potatoes and peppers a bit to the side.
  5. Bake everything together for 25-30 minutes until chicken is cooked through and peppers are starting to turn golden.
  6. Use a large cutting board or sheet pan and line with parchment paper. Assemble the vegetables, tzatziki and pitas around the edges of the board or sheet pan, leaving a spot in the middle for the cooked chicken skewers. Season the cucumber and tomatoes with a big pinch of salt. Serve family style (reference the recipe photos for serving inspiration!)

👝 How to Store Leftovers

I recommend storing the chicken separately in the fridge in an airtight container so you can easily heat leftovers before serving with the cold sides.

🤔 Common Questions

Should I soak skewers first?

To prevent wooden skewers from burning, you’ll want to soak them in water for about 10-15 minutes before you skewer them and cook them.

How to keep kebabs from drying out.

Make sure to leave some time to marinade your chicken while on the kebabs to maximize that marinade and get all of it soaked into the meat. This will make for flavorful and juicy kebabs.

Ingredients

For the chicken

  • juice of one lemon
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• 1 tbsp dried oregano
  • 3 garlic cloves, pressed
  • 1 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p pepper
  • 2 lbs chicken breasts (about 3-4), cut into 1 inch cubes
  • 4-6 kebab skewers

For the sheetpan

  • 1.5 lb baby potatoes, halved
  • 1 red pepper, cut into 1 inch pieces
  • 1 orange pepper, cut into 1 inch pieces
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tsp pepper

For serving

  • 1 cup tzatziki (use our Easy Tzatziki Recipe)
  • 1 cup crumbled feta cheese
  • 1 cup pickled red onion (use our Quick Pickled Onions Recipe)
  • 2 cups chopped cucumber
  • 2 cups halved baby tomatoes
  • 4 cups thinly sliced romaine lettuce
  • 4 pitas (use our Pita Recipe)

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 425F.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.

  • Marinate the chicken: Make the marinade in a medium bowl by whisking together salt, pepper, pressed garlic, dried oregano, lemon juice and olive oil. Add the chicken cubes and let sit in the bowl while you prep the other ingredients.

  • Once prepped, add the chopped red and orange peppers and halved potatoes to the parchment lined baking sheet. Season with 2 tbsp olive oil, 1 tsp salt and 1/2 tsp pepper. Toss to coat everything evenly.

  • Next, thread the chicken onto the skewers, you'll have 4-6 skewers. Nestle the chicken skewers in the middle of the pan and move the potatoes and peppers a bit to the side.

  • Bake everything together for 25-30 minutes until chicken is cooked through and peppers are starting to turn golden.

  • Use a large cutting board or sheet pan and line with parchment paper. Assemble the vegetables, tzatziki and pitas around the edges of the board or sheet pan, leaving a spot in the middle for the cooked chicken skewers. Season the cucumber and tomatoes with a big pinch of salt. Serve family style (reference the recipe photos for serving inspiration!)
